What does a solid check engine light mean?
A solid check engine light means the vehicle's onboard computer has detected a fault and stored a diagnostic code; it doesn't necessarily indicate an immediate emergency but should be checked soon.
The light is part of the car’s engine-management and emissions system. Codes range from minor issues like a loose gas cap to more serious problems such as misfires, sensor failures, or catalytic converter trouble. Understanding what the solid MIL means and how to respond can help you avoid bigger repair costs and keep emissions in check.
What a solid MIL signals
A steady, illuminated malfunction indicator lamp (MIL) indicates that the ECU has detected a fault and logged one or more diagnostic trouble codes (DTCs). The exact problem can vary widely, and the light does not necessarily reflect how severe the issue is at the moment.
Solid vs blinking: what’s the difference
A blinking MIL is generally more urgent than a solid one. A flashing light often points to a severe misfire or imminent catalyst damage, and you should pull over safely and reduce engine load if possible. A solid MIL means a fault has been detected and stored; it should be diagnosed and repaired, but it is typically not an immediate threat to the engine if the vehicle is driven carefully and with caution.
Common causes of a solid MIL
The following list highlights typical culprits when the light stays steady. While this list is not exhaustive, these are the issues most frequently associated with a solid MIL.
- Loose, damaged, or missing gas cap causing an evaporative (EVAP) system leak
- Faulty or aging oxygen sensors (O2 sensors) or their heaters
- Mass airflow sensor (MAF) or MAP sensor problems
- Ignition system issues: worn spark plugs or bad ignition coils
- Vacuum leaks or cracked hoses
- Fuel-delivery problems: low fuel pressure or clogged fuel injectors
- Catalytic converter efficiency or related emissions issues
- EVAP purge valve or leak-detection pump problems
These causes range from inexpensive fixes to more involved repairs. The specific code will guide the diagnostic path and the required repair.
How to diagnose and respond
Before you can fix it, you need to identify the exact trouble code and the system it relates to. The steps below help you move from a warning light to a repair plan.
- Use an OBD-II scanner to retrieve the stored diagnostic trouble codes (DTCs). If you don’t own a scanner, many auto parts stores offer free scans.
- Note the codes and what they point to (for example, P0300 indicates random misfire, P0420 indicates catalyst efficiency issues).
- Inspect obvious issues first: ensure the gas cap is fully tightened, and look for obvious leaks or damaged hoses.
- Consider any symptoms you’ve noticed (rough idle, misfires, reduced power, poor fuel economy) and communicate them to a technician.
- Look up the code meanings using a reliable source or ask a professional to interpret them and outline the recommended repairs.
- Decide whether it’s safe to continue driving or if you should limit driving and seek professional service, especially if the engine runs poorly or you smell fuel.
Clear diagnosis often requires a professional scan and test, especially for emissions-related codes. Prompt attention can prevent further damage and ensure better fuel economy and lower emissions.

Common causes
- Loose or faulty gas cap: A loose gas cap can trigger the light because it allows fuel vapors to escape.
- Faulty oxygen sensor: These sensors monitor the oxygen levels in your exhaust and help the engine run efficiently. A bad sensor can lead to poor fuel economy and increased emissions.
- Issues with ignition components: Worn-out spark plugs, wires, or ignition coils can cause the engine to misfire, triggering the light.
- Failing catalytic converter: This is a more serious emission-related issue. A failing catalytic converter can lead to a significant drop in fuel economy and performance.
- Faulty mass airflow (MAF) sensor: This sensor measures the amount of air entering the engine. If it's dirty or faulty, it can disrupt the air-fuel mixture.
What to do
- Check the gas cap: The simplest fix is to tighten your gas cap. If it's cracked or broken, replace it. The light may turn off after a few driving cycles if this was the only issue.
- Don't ignore it: Even if the car seems to be running fine, a solid light is a warning that something needs attention. Delaying a repair can lead to more expensive damage later.
- Drive with caution: If the car is running normally, you can drive it, but it's best to reduce driving and get it checked soon.
- Get a diagnostic scan: Use an OBD-II scanner to read the specific trouble code. This will give you a much better idea of the problem. Many auto parts stores offer free code reading services.
- Visit a mechanic: For any issue beyond a loose gas cap, schedule an appointment with a mechanic for a proper diagnosis and repair.
- Consider towing: If you notice a significant decrease in performance, it is best to have the vehicle towed to avoid further damage.
Is it better to have a solid or flashing check engine light?
A solid check engine light indicates a less urgent issue, like a loose gas cap, that requires a professional check-up soon. A flashing check engine light is a serious warning that means you should pull over as soon as it is safe to do so, as it signifies a severe engine misfire that can cause significant damage, especially to the catalytic converter.

How many miles can I drive with a solid check engine light?
You can typically drive with a solid check engine light for a short time, possibly up to 50-100 miles, to reach a repair shop, but it's best to have it diagnosed and serviced as soon as possible. A solid light often indicates a non-urgent issue like a loose gas cap or a faulty sensor, but ignoring it can lead to more serious problems and costly repairs. Avoid driving for extended periods or engaging in heavy driving conditions until the issue is fixed.
Driving with a solid check engine light
- Check for simple fixes: First, check if your gas cap is loose. If it is, tighten it, as this is a common and easy fix. The light may turn off after a few trips if this was the cause.
- Monitor your car's performance: Pay close attention to any other symptoms, such as unusual noises, reduced power, or poor fuel efficiency. If you notice any of these, it's a sign of a more serious problem.
- Avoid heavy driving: Limit driving, and avoid heavy conditions like towing or high-speed driving, until the issue is diagnosed.
- Schedule a diagnosis: Even if the car seems to be running normally, the light indicates a problem that needs attention. Schedule a diagnostic check as soon as you can to prevent potential future damage.
